The Role

The Business Development Executive (BDE) will focus on building relationships with prospects and converting them to clients. Candidates should be comfortable opening doors with key stakeholders within large enterprise-level organizations.

Main duties include researching companies to determine if they are a fit to work with our organization. Research individuals within qualified companies to understand who the buyers and influencers are that would benefit from an engagement with us. Prospecting to buyers and influencers through referrals, networking, social media, and cold calling, to generate meaningful conversations. Partnered with a solution engineer, you will leverage knowledge of 1904labs offerings to demonstrate our value to potential clients and identify areas that we can support them. Once an opportunity has been qualified the BDE will work closely with the buying team from the client as well as internal pursuit team to create innovative, custom solutions that meet the client's requirements. The primary focus of the pursuit is to engage in mutually beneficial agreement. The primary role of the BDE during the pursuit will be to advance the deal by understanding the buying process and ensuring we move to a resolution. Once the sale is complete the BDE will continue to foster relationships, in conjunction with our Delivery team members.

Must be energetic, well-spoken, and eager to grow 1904labs as an individual contributor.
